Diamond Grading and Certification on the Dallas Market
Understanding Key Reports
Grading reports from GIA, AGS, and IGI provide cut, color, clarity, and carat details that buyers rely on in Dallas. These documents help ensure that listed specifications match the physical stone and support fair pricing across the page.
Verification Practices
Reputable Dallas dealers often couple grading reports with in-house inspections and laser inscriptions. This dual verification reduces risk for high-value purchases and aligns with ethical sourcing standards highlighted on the page.

How to Buy Diamonds Safely in Dallas
Due Diligence Steps
Verify retailer credentials, request independent appraisals, and review return policies before completing a transaction. Cross-check contact details and customer reviews listed on the Dallas Diamond Page to confirm legitimacy and avoid counterfeit offers.
